摘要:

尿路感染(urinary tract infections, UTI)的临床诊疗,长期面临诊疗路径标准化不足、抗菌药物不合理使用及复发率居高不下的挑战。如何优化尿路感染的分级诊疗路径、规范抗菌药物使用并降低复发率一直是临床关注的焦点问题。现有尿路感染诊断标准存在显著的异质性,严重影响临床及研究的可比性与证据整合。为解决以上问题,近期由国际多学科专家,经过3轮德尔菲法形成《尿路感染全球多学科诊断标准共识》。该共识突破传统分类框架,创新性地建立包含局部症状体征、全身炎症反应、脓尿定量分析及尿培养结果的四维量化评分体系,依评分阈值建立阶梯式尿路诊断分层标准。本文结合共识相关重点引用文献,详细解读共识中尿路感染诊断核心指标选择及阈值确立的依据,重点解析该共识在本土化实践中的关键问题与实施路径。该共识为规范尿路感染的临床诊疗提供统一规范,通过标准化诊断流程提高临床研究的同质性,促进UTI药物研发规范化与合理使用抗生素精准化。

Abstract:

The clinical diagnosis and treatment of urinary tract infection has long faced the challenges of insufficient standardization of diagnosis and treatment pathways, irrational use of antimicrobial drugs and high recurrence rate. How to optimize the hierarchical diagnosis and treatment pathway of urinary tract infection, standardize the use of antimicrobial drugs, and reduce the recurrence rate have always been the focus of clinical attention. There is significant heterogeneity in the existing diagnostic criteria for urinary tract infection, which seriously affects the comparability and evidence integration of clinical and research studies. In order to solve the above problems, a consensus on global multidisciplinary diagnostic criteria for urinary tract infection has been formed by international multidisciplinary experts after three rounds of Delphi method. Breaking through the traditional classification framework, the consensus innovatively established a four-dimensional quantitative scoring system including local symptoms and signs, systemic inflammatory response, quantitative analysis of pyuria and urine culture results, and established a hierarchical standard for stepwise urinary tract diagnosis according to the scoring threshold. Based on the key citations related to the consensus, this paper interprets in detail the basis for the selection of core indicators and the establishment of thresholds for the diagnosis of urinary tract infection in the consensus, and focuses on the key issues and implementation paths of the consensus in localization practice. This consensus provides a unified standard for standardizing the clinical diagnosis and treatment of urinary tract infection, improving the homogeneity of clinical research through standardized diagnostic processes, and promoting the standardization of UTI drug research and development and the rational use of antibiotics and precision.
